Handover Note — Marketing Budget Reduction

For the heads of department: this note transfers responsibility for the revised marketing envelope to the incoming director. The budget is cut by fourteen percent for the coming year, with reductions concentrated in sponsorships and the Kellerbrook print campaign. Digital spend is held flat, and the Vantiva brand refresh remains funded but deferred one quarter. Agencies have been notified of the revised scopes. The confidential business context for this reduction is stated below.

management briefing: Headcount on the Belix team goes from 60 to 93 by the end of November. Gross margin on Belix came in at 23 percent against a plan of 47 percent.

Quick heads-up before you dig into the Brindlefox fd leak: the ingest nodes were hitting descriptor limits every ~36 hours, mostly from orphaned socket pairs in the relay pool. We bumped the ulimits as a stopgap, but the real budget math matters for sizing next quarter's fleet. The per-process ceilings and alert thresholds we're running with right now are these.

tuning table, kawep-tawif:
CAPS = {
    "olidor": 80,
    "belion": 7,
    "quenys": 225,
    "druox": 839,
    "fraath": 482,
}

Welcome to Hallowick Systems. While the Brindle House lobby is under renovation, all visiting contractors must enter through the temporary site cabin on the east courtyard. Sign in with the duty coordinator, collect high-visibility gear, and confirm your work order before proceeding. The cabin door remains locked outside escorted hours, so keep your pass details to hand. Use the code below at the cabin keypad.

door code, hahop-bawif: bdg-B-76